uma_zalloc_arg complaining about non-sleepable locks

Peter Jeremy peterjeremy at acm.org
Tue Jan 26 07:33:41 UTC 2010


I have just upgraded to 8-STABLE/amd64 from about 18 hours ago and am
now getting regular (the following pair of messages about every
minute) compaints as follows:

kernel: uma_zalloc_arg: zone "mbuf" with the following non-sleepable locks held:
kernel: exclusive sleep mutex sp_lock (sp_lock) r = 0 (0xffffff000460bb00) locked @ /usr/src/sys/rpc/svc.c:1098
kernel: KDB: stack backtrace:
kernel: db_trace_self_wrapper() at db_trace_self_wrapper+0x2a
kernel: _witness_debugger() at _witness_debugger+0x2c
kernel: witness_warn() at witness_warn+0x2c2
kernel: uma_zalloc_arg() at uma_zalloc_arg+0x29d
kernel: nfs_realign() at nfs_realign+0x5f
kernel: fha_assign() at fha_assign+0x2d8
kernel: svc_run_internal() at svc_run_internal+0x1ee
kernel: svc_thread_start() at svc_thread_start+0xb
kernel: fork_exit() at fork_exit+0x112
kernel: fork_trampoline() at fork_trampoline+0xe
kernel: --- trap 0xc, rip = 0x80069e04c, rsp = 0x7fffffffe6d8, rbp = 0x5 ---

It looks like NFS is missing some lock/unlock pairs.  Has anyone else
seen this?  And does anyone have a fix?
